Happy Feet (PlayStation 2, Nintendo GameCube, Nintendo Wii, Game Boy Advance, Nintendo DS, PC; November 2006) – Based on Warner Bros. Pictures' upcoming comedy adventure Happy Feet™, Midway's immersive video game puts the player in the "tap shoes" of Mumble, a young penguin born into a nation of singing Emperor Penguins where each needs a Heartsong to attract a soul mate. Unfortunately, Mumble is the worst singer in the world... however, as it happens, he is a brilliant tap dancer! Based on the general storyline of the film, the player will be able to experience life from the point of view of Mumble in music, dance and interaction with the friends and enemies of the penguin's world.

The Ant Bully (PlayStation 2, Nintendo GameCube, Game Boy Advance, PC; July 2006 – Nintendo Wii; November 2006) – Go pick on someone your own size! After bullying an innocent ant colony, a young boy named Lucas is magically shrunk down to ant size and embarks on a remarkable adventure. Play as Lucas, experiencing the dangerous and thrilling life of an ant as you battle, explore and forge new friendships with natives and other species in his new ant world. Based on exciting moments from Warner Bros. Pictures upcoming digitally animated family adventure The Ant Bully, and featuring all –new challenges created especially for the game, help Lucas evolve from recluse to hero in his quest to save the colony from extermination

The Grim Adventures of Billy & Mandy (PlayStation 2, Nintendo GameCube, Game Boy Advance; November 2006) – The Grim Adventures of Billy & Mandy video game pits the characters from the popular Cartoon Network television show against each other in a fighting–adventure game, filled with mayhem, chaos and over–the–top graphics. In battle mode, up to four players can use a multitude of weapons in destructible arenas like the "Desert of Doom " and the "Underworld " to battle it out and be the last one standing. Players also have the option to play on their own or with a friend in mission mode. There are a series of 45 story–based missions which will encourage players to unlock new weapons and characters like the Boogey Man and Jack O'Lantern.

MLB SlugFest 2006 (PlayStation 2, Xbox; May 2006) – Midway's newest offering of its over–the–top baseball series, MLB SlugFest 2006 features a new create–a–player mode, updated 2006 team rosters and stadiums, along with a new library of signature animations and extreme collisions that have distinguished the franchise since its debut in 2002.



RUSH (PSP system; September 2006) – For the first time ever on the PSP system, attempt mad jumps, high–flying stunts and arcade-style racing from the original RUSH franchise. Go head to head with a friend in a street race or cruise mission using wireless functionality, or experience Story Mode which allows you to race through 5 Los Angeles city re–creations while finding treacherous shortcuts and surviving death–defying jumps!



Mortal Kombat: Unchained (PSP system; September 2006) – Mortal Kombat: Unchained takes the Mortal Kombat franchise to new heights with an innovative fighting system tailored for wireless functionality, unparalleled depth and brutally intense action that will appeal to long–time Mortal Kombat fans, as well as new gamers.

NBA Ballers: Rebound (PSP system; May 2006) – NBA Ballers: Rebound is the only one–on–one basketball videogame available for the PSP highlighting the rags–to–riches path from an unknown Baller to today's biggest NBA superstar.
